Abstract

Brazilian industries have several motor-driven systems and the management of maintenance, retrofit and replacement of assets are very important. Based on this concern, it is important to develop automated technical-economic analysis of assets, especially with a point of view of replacement. From this perspective, the software ReplaceMOTOR v1.0 appears as an useful tool for managers, especially to the replacement of electric motors in operation with brand new ones with high efficiency. In the software, we simulated the replacement of the local motors and perform life cycle cost analysis (ACCV) for different scenarios. The software statistically presents the potential for energy savings in these actions. Several results are presented that show the cost-effectiveness of these energy efficiency actions (AEE) and, the impacts of the technique of replacing motors with brand new ones with reduced rated power and high-efficiency.
